Output e6a05320a8b20cdd89cfe107a78b7b4017c34d76642d328c96febbec2766793a:0

value
76878
script pubkey
OP_0 OP_PUSHBYTES_20 51b29669241713bd71e7a57be6b79a0c53e0128b
address
bc1q2xefv6fyzufm6u0854a7ddu6p3f7qy5trl9s70
transaction
e6a05320a8b20cdd89cfe107a78b7b4017c34d76642d328c96febbec2766793a
spent
true